Which Used Platforms Fit Data Centers?

Data center generators favor machines with strong start reliability, proven dual-fuel stories where needed, and packaging that can be moved and reinstalled quickly. Aeroderivative families commonly used for bridge and behind-the-meter duty, industrial frames for larger campus blocks, and modular trailer-oriented packages for compressed civil works all appear in USP&E conversations — always matched to 50 Hz or 60 Hz site requirements.

We do not invent competitor claims or publish fictional performance for any platform. Site output depends on ambient conditions, altitude, fuel, and package configuration. Engineering confirms guarantees inside the EPC contract.

  • Bridge power while utility interconnection matures
  • Behind-the-meter prime power on pipeline gas
  • N+1 additions beside existing halls
  • Temporary or relocatable capacity for phased campuses

Refurbishment, Life Extension, and BOP

Surplus does not mean “as-is forever.” USP&E scopes inspections, control refreshes, hot-section planning, and balance-of-plant matching — transformers, switchgear, fuel conditioning, cooling, acoustic treatment — so the used prime mover becomes a coherent power station. Reciprocating sets from the same 2000 MW+ network often fill black-start, edge, or hybrid roles beside turbines.

Anti-Fraud Discipline for Buyers

Live USP&E education themes warn buyers about stolen-deposit schemes and opaque brokerage chains. Practical hygiene: know the end user and site, verify funding pathways, insist on clear title, and work with counterparties who will stand behind EPC delivery.
